Key Phases of Developing Custom AI Projects

Developing a custom AI project involves several important phases. Here’s a breakdown:

Defining the Purpose and Scope

Start by defining clear goals and scope. Set objectives aligned with business needs by understanding specific problems, expected outcomes, and integration with existing workflows. A shared vision among stakeholders saves time and resources.

Selecting Suitable AI Frameworks and Libraries

Selecting the right frameworks and libraries is crucial for a scalable and efficient project. Consider ease of use, flexibility, scalability, and community support. Match tools like TensorFlow or OpenCV to project needs while avoiding unnecessary complexity.

Data Collection and Preparation

Before model development, gather and prepare data. Ensure it is relevant, cleansed, and structured to train the AI effectively. Use effective techniques to handle large data sets and maintain data quality for accurate predictions.

Architecture Design and Model Development

Design the AI system’s structure and components, then develop the model using chosen frameworks. Consider data processing and output production, focusing on current requirements and future scalability.

Training and Optimization

Train the model by feeding data and adjusting parameters for accuracy and performance. Optimize by fine-tuning algorithms or evaluating different models. This iterative stage often requires multiple testing rounds.

Deployment

Deploy the AI model by integrating it with existing systems to ensure smooth operation. Address issues related to scalability, security, and performance as needed.

Maintenance and Continuous Improvement

After deployment, maintain the AI solution. Analyze performance, incorporate feedback, and update models with new data and business needs. Keep the AI valuable over time.

Throughout these phases, challenges like data scarcity or resource constraints may occur. Following industry standards and best practices, such as continuous testing and stakeholder collaboration, can help navigate these challenges.

Deciding Between In-House Development and Outsourcing

When working on AI projects, choosing between in-house AI development and outsourcing to external partners is a key decision. Each approach has distinct advantages and challenges, highly dependent on factors like your organization’s current team skills, technology infrastructure, and financial capabilities.

Pros and Cons of In-House Development

Opting for in-house development allows for direct control over the entire process. Your team knows the specific business needs, enabling solutions that align closely with strategic objectives. This can lead to better integration with company culture and existing workflows.

However, in-house development requires a substantial investment in talent and infrastructure. If your team lacks skills or is overwhelmed, projects may suffer from delays or quality issues. Building and maintaining an AI team is often costly and time-intensive.

Advantages of Outsourcing AI Development

Outsourcing AI development provides immediate access to expert knowledge and advanced capabilities. Specialized agencies or consultants can quicken the implementation process due to their diverse experience. This can result in a faster time-to-market and more scalable solutions.

Yet, outsourcing brings its own challenges. Communication with external teams may be cumbersome. Costs for specialized expertise can be high, and aligning outsourced solutions with business goals might require significant collaboration.

Common Business Applications of Custom AI

Fraud detection in the finance sector is one key application. Custom AI solutions also improve credit risk assessment and algorithmic trading. These solutions enhance accuracy and speed while cutting costs.

In healthcare, AI aids in personalized patient care and predictive analytics. It assists in diagnostics too, leading to better patient outcomes and streamlined processes. In retail, custom AI enhances personalized shopping experiences, inventory management, and demand forecasting.

Logistics companies use AI for optimized routing and real-time tracking. It improves supply chain management, driving down costs and raising efficiency.

AI in Customer Service

AI chatbots provide a way to support customers efficiently. They handle routine inquiries, leaving human agents to manage complex issues.

AI for Operational Efficiency

Automating Routine Tasks: AI systems take over repetitive tasks, allowing humans to focus on more strategic areas.

Data Analysis and Decision Making: AI sifts through vast data to deliver actionable insights, aiding in data-driven decisions.

Precision and Accuracy: AI identifies defects and errors in quality control, improving product quality.
